Another blast from the past. Here is Sensei Kevin Veivers with Sensei Grant Radonich and Sensei John Klose. Sensei Grant competed for Australia in the first world championships in Japan and Sensei John is still the only person to compete in the Australian titles across three weight divisions. In order, heavyweight, lightweight and middle weight. Sensei John was also on the Australian executive committee for many years.

Instructor Spotlight – Sempai Mark 🥋

This week we’re proud to highlight Sempai Mark, whose journey in Kyokushin spans decades of dedication, growth, and strong mentorship.

👊 How it all started
Mark began his Kyokushin journey in 1986 at Nerang PCYC, at just 10 years old, after a school friend invited him along. While training in the junior's class under Sempai Kevin Veivers, he remembers looking into the senior class next door, watching Sensei Tony Bowden - a moment that left a lasting impression.

🔥 A moment that stood out
His very first grading remains unforgettable. Not only did he double grade to 9th Kyu, but he also witnessed a black belt grading - something he describes as the most exciting thing he had ever seen at the time.

💯 What’s kept him going
Inspired by the legacy of instructors like Frank Everett and guided by Sensei Kevin Veivers, Mark continues to train with purpose. For him, Kyokushin is about staying a lifelong student and sharing that same positive influence with others - alongside training with lifelong mates.

🧠 Advice for new students
“Nothing worth doing comes easily, but with effort and dedication comes continual, incremental improvements - giving a sense of achievement and confidence that is priceless.”

🥋 Favourite part of training
Kata - and most importantly, watching students grow and progress through their own journeys.
